일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| 4 | 5 | 6 | |
7 | 8 | 9 | 10 | 11 | 12 | 13 |
14 | 15 | 16 | 17 | 18 | 19 | 20 |
21 | 22 | 23 | 24 | 25 | 26 | 27 |
28 | 29 | 30 |
- Network
- ICT
- 대학수업
- Back-End
- Python
- front-end
- pc
- 컴퓨터운영체제
- 네트워크
- DLI워크숍
- ICT이노베이션스퀘어 인공지능 교육
- NVIDIADLI워크숍
- Stem
- Developer
- DEEPLEARNINGINSTITUTE
- Ai
- 컴퓨터네트워크
- DEEP LEARNING INSTITUTE
- 컴퓨터
- 딥러닝
- DeepLearning
- 컴퓨터수업
- AI프로그래밍
- 운영체제
- Dit
- IOT
- NVIDIA DLI워크숍
- it
- nvidia
- 파이썬
- Today
- Total
목록Ai (21)
Coding Story

① 인공지능(Artificial Intelligence) ㆍ 인간이 인공적으로 만들어 낸 지능 ㆍ 어떤 목적을 성공적으로 달성할 수 있는 기술 ㆍ 기계를 인간과 비슷하게 동작하게 하는 기술 - 인식(보기, 듣기) - 이해(학습, 분석) - 반응(결과) ▶ 참고 영상 [영상 1] 인공지능(Artificial Intelligence)의 역사 [영상 2] : 인공지능 (AI) ② 인공지능 - 튜링 테스트 (Turing Test) ㆍ 1950년 앨런 튜링은 컴퓨터가 인간과 같은 지능적 행동을 보일 수 있을지 실험하는 튜링 테스트 제안 ㆍ 튜링 테스트는 인공지능에 대한 최초의 심도 깊은 철학적 제안 ㆍ 튜링테스트 통과 : 유진구스트만(2014년), 알파고(2016년) → 인공지능 발전 배경 : 빅데이터(학습 데이..

1) 금일 수업 소스코드 행동만이 삶에 힘을 주고, 절제만이 삶에 매력을 준다. Only actions give life strength; only moderation gives it a charm.

1) 파일 읽기, 쓰기 연습 2) 파일 내용 한 줄씩 읽고 처리하기 3) 2022년 04월 27일 수업 코드 어떤 것을 완전히 알려거든 그것을 다른 이에게 가르쳐라. If you would thoroughly know anything, teach it to others.

《 중 간 과 제 》 1. 아래의 조건에 맞추어 중간 과제를 수행하기 『 입력 자료 처리 조건 』 0) 파일명을 입력받아 처리 시작. 1) 모든 단어는 소문자로 통일하여 처리한다. 2) 알파벳과 숫자를 제외한 모든 문장부호 (,, ., !, [ ] 등)는 제거한다. 3) 파일에 등장하는 단어는 빈 칸으로만 구분한다. 『 출력 조건 』 0) 출력할 파일명도 입력받아 출력한다. 1) 등장한 단어들을 알파벳 순으로 표시한다. 2) 등장한 단어의 등장 횟수를 옆에 표시한다. 《 활 용 자 료 》 1) 과제 수행에 있어 필요한 내용(참고)들 aline = aline.lower() # 내용들을 다 소문자로 변환 aline = aline.upper() # 내용들을 다 대문자로 변환 s.replace("(", "") ..

1) 함수(Function) - 호출에 의해 실행되는 일련의 코드 블록 - 호출 시 데이터를 전달 가능 : 파라메터(인수, 매개변수) - 함수 처리 결과로 값을 반환 가능 〔 함수 정의 방법 〕 ㆍdef 함수명 (매개변수, ...) : ㆍ함수 코드 블록 2) 함수 정의와 호출 예 ㆍ함수 정의 - def printHello( ) : print("Hello Python!") [ 활용 1 ] def selfIntro( )를 활용하여 본인을 소개하는 글을 표시되게 해보기 안녕하세요 저는 0000대학교 학생 홍길동입니다. [ 조건 ] 위의 글처럼 "안녕하세요"가 첫번째 줄, "저는 0000대학교 학생 홍길동입니다."를 두번째 줄에 표시되게끔 하여야 한다. [ 활용 2 ] [활용 1]을 활용하여 본인을 소개하는 글..

★ 컬렉션 자료형 : List, Tuple, Set, Dictionary 1) 컬렉션 자료형 - List ㆍ변수 하나에 여러 개의 값을 저장하는 4개 유형 중 하나 ㆍlst = [item1, item2, ...] ㆍList 항목 조건 : ㆍ순서 중요 / 항목 변경 가능 / 항목 중복 허용 ㆍ항목은 인데스로 접근 : lst[0], lst[1], ... ㆍMethods : append( ) / clear( ) / copy( ) / count( ) / index( ) / insert( ) / extend( ) / pop( ) / remove( ) / reverse( ) / sort( ) 2) 컬렉션 자료형 - Tuple ㆍ변수 하나에 여러 개의 값을 저장하는 4개 유형 중 하나 ㆍtpl = (item1, it..

1) 조건문, if~else 기본형 ㆍif 조건식 : # : ← 다음 줄부터 블록이 시작됨을 표시 조건식이 참(true)일 때 실행할 내용 #들여쓰기 중요 # ☞ 파이썬에서는 들여쓰기로 블록을 구분한다. ㆍelse : 조건식이 거짓(false)임을 표시 Q1. 정수를 입력받아 양수이면 '양수', 아니면 '양수가 아님'을 출력 해보기 A1. #1. 정수 입력받기 a = int(input("정수 입력:")) #2. 양수 판별하여 결과 출력하기 if a > 0 : print("양수") else: print("%d는 양수가 아님"%(value)) Q2. 정수를 입력받아 양수이면 홀수/짝수 여부를 출력하고, 아니면 '양수를 입력하세요'를 출력해보기 A2. #1. 정수 입력받기 #2. 양수 판별하여 결과 출력하기 ..

1) 기본 자료형 종류, 자료형 확인, 자료형 변환 ㆍText type : 문자열(str) ㆍNumeric Types : 정수(int), 소수(float), 복소수(complex) ㆍSequence Types : 리스트(list), 튜플(tuple), 범위(range) ㆍMapping Type : 딕셔너리(dict) ㆍSet Types : 집합(set), 프로즌셋(frozenset) ㆍBoolean Type : 불리언(bool) ㆍBinary Types : 바이트(bytes), 바이트 배열(bytearray), 메모리뷰(memoryview) >>> type(x), type("DIT") #자료형 확인 자료형 종류 설 명 문자열 자료형 (Text Type) 문자열 (str) 문자열을 문자열로 변환하는 자료형..

1) 변수와 값, 이름의 정의 - 변수 : 값을 저장하기 위한 메모리 공간에 이름을 붙인 것 - 값 : 수(Number) 또는 문자열(String) - 이름 : 변수명 >>> a = 100 >>> name = "홍길동" 2) 변수명(식별자) 작명 규칙 - 영문자(대, 소문자 구분), 숫자, 밑줄 문자(_)만 사용 - 공백이 중간에 들어가면 안됨 - 숫자로 시작하면 안됨 - 유효한 식별자 : sum, _count, number_of_pictures, ... - 잘못된 식별자 : 2nd_base, money#, my name, ... 3) print()로 변수의 값 출력하기 >>> a = 100 >>> b = 200 >>> sum = a + b >>> print(a, " + ", b, " = ", sum) ..

1) Python의 맛보기 2 (turtle graphic) - 내용 보완 - >>> t.left(90) → 펜 이동 방향 설정 ('90') (펜의 이동 방향 각도를 설정한다.) - >>> t.back(20) → 펜이 뒤로 가는 거리를 설정 ('20') - >>> t.goto(200,200) → 펜의 좌표를 설정하여 대각선을 그린다. ('200,200')' - >>> t.penup() → 펜을 그리지 않고 이동하도록 설정 (펜을 내려놓도록 설정) - >>> t.fd(200) → 펜을 그리지 않고 지정한 거리만큼 이동하도록 설정 ('200') - >>> t.pencolor('red') → 펜의 색상을 지정한다. ('red') - >>> t.pensize(3) → 펜의 굵기를 지정한다. ('3') - >>>..